John Henry Pinkard
John Henry Pinkard (1865 – January 8, 1934) was a businessman, banker, and herb doctor in Roanoke, Virginia. He was also known as a spiritualist and clairvoyant.Margaret Claytor Woodbury and Ruth Claytor Marsh. Virginia kaleidoscope: the Claytor family of Roanoke, and some of its kinships, from first families of Virginia and their former slaves. M.C. Woodbury, 1994. Page 408. http://www.worldcat.org/oclc/34546014 Other people considered him a practitioner of quackery and a charlatan. Biography Pinkard was born in Franklin County, Virginia during the last year of the Civil War. "Pinkard claimed to have been born on October 5, 1866, just after Emancipation. But US Census records suggest the herbalist and land developer was born during the Civil War."Moxley, Tonia. 2018. "John H. Pinkard, Doctor and Entrepreneur: Medical Mystery.Discover: History & Heritage February 2018. Pages 78-87. Josh Pinkard
Josh Pinkard (born April 2, 1986) is a former American football cornerback. He was signed by the Seattle Seahawks of the National Football League as an undrafted free agent. He played high school football at Hueneme High School in Oxnard, California. Early life Pinkard's prep career included being named a Super Prep All-American, Super Prep All-Farwest, Prep Star All-West, Tacoma News Tribune Western 100, All-CIF Southern Section first-team, All-CIF Division IV and Los Angeles Times All-Ventura/North Coast pick as a senior suuwooin defensive back, wide receiver, and center. During his senior year at Katy he recorded 123 tackles, 2 sacks and 4 interceptions on defense and 22 receptions for 200-plus yards with 5 TDs on offense. He earned All-American honors in 2003. Collegiate career In his freshman year in 2004, Pinkard played in all 13 games as a reserve safety and on special teams. Larry Pinkard
Larry Pinkard (born February 25, 1992) is an American football wide receiver who is currently a free agent. He played college football at Old Dominion. He was originally signed as an undrafted free agent by the Green Bay Packers. He has also played for the Oakland Raiders, Jacksonville Jaguars, and Cleveland Browns. Professional career Green Bay Packers Pinkard was signed by the Green Bay Packers as an undrafted free agent on May 8, 2015. He was waived/injured on September 5, 2015 and placed on injured reserve. He was released on September 14, 2015. Oakland Raiders On December 15, 2015, Pinkard was signed to the Oakland Raiders' practice squad. Jacksonville Jaguars On April 17, 2017, Pinkard was signed by the Jacksonville Jaguars. He was waived on September 1, 2017. He was signed to the practice squad on September 12, 2017. Maceo Pinkard
Maceo Pinkard (June 27, 1897 – July 21, 1962) was an American composer, lyricist, and music publisher. Among his compositions is "Sweet Georgia Brown", a popular standard for decades after its composition and famous as the theme of the Harlem Globetrotters basketball team. Pinkard was inducted in the National Academy of Popular Music Songwriters Hall of Fame in 1984. Biography Pinkard was born in Bluefield, West Virginia to Mary Ellen Jimerson, educator, and G. Pinkard, a coal miner. He was educated at the Bluefield Colored Institute, class of 1913, and wrote his first major song ("I'm Goin' Back Home") one year later. He was one of the greatest composers of the Harlem Renaissance. In his early career he formed his own orchestra and toured throughout the US as the conductor. In 1914, at age 17, Pinkard founded the theatrical agency in Omaha, Nebraska and eventually founded Pinkard Publications, a music publishing firm in New York City. Nichole Pinkard
Nichole Pinkard is an American computer scientist and associate professor of learning sciences and faculty director of the Office of Community Education Partnerships (OCEP) in the School of Education and Social Policy at Northwestern. She is helping lead a collaboration with Apple and the Chicago Public School system to teach computer programming to teachers. She was formerly an associate professor of computing and digital media at DePaul University, and the co-founder of the Digital Youth Network with Akili Lee, a "hybrid digital literacy program." She is involved with multiple projects related to digital learning. Pinkard has served as the Director of Innovation for the University of Chicago's Urban Education Institute (UEI), and as chief technology officer and director of the Information Infrastructure System (IIS) project at the Center for Urban School Improvement (USI) at the University of Chicago. Ron Pinkard
Ronald F. Pinkard (born January 22, 1941 in Denver, Colorado) is an American actor best known for his role as Dr. Mike Morton in the Jack Webb produced television series ''Emergency!'' Early life Pinkard was raised in Denver, Colorado. He attended Whittier Elementary School, Cole Jr. High and Manual High School. After high school he spent four years in the Navy as a Hospital Corpsman. He studied drama at the University of Colorado Boulder. Career Pinkard has appeared in episodes of several television series, including '' Dragnet'', ''Barnaby Jones'', '' Ironside'', '' Mission: Impossible'', ''Perry Mason'', ''Adam-12'', ''Quincy, M.E.'', ''The Partridge Family'', ''Wild Wild West'', '' Matlock'', '' Gemini Man'', '' The White Shadow'', ''Matt Houston'', ''General Hospital'' and ''Knight Rider''.
